The documentary follows the lives of six LGBT seniors living in the Boston area who must choose if they will hide their sexuality in order to survive in the long-term health care system.

Hillcrest's Ryan Harrison, PsyD, Sr. Director of Engagement, Outreach, & Wellness, and Dr. Kelly Niles-Yokum, President of Niles Consulting, will facilitate a post-screening discussion about this critically acclaimed documentary.
